Chromite is Officially Declared Maryland's State Mineral!

davidwithjohnnyandchromitegift05-14-25.jpgJune 1, 2025 is a memorable day for Soldiers Delight Conservation, Inc. and also for the Soldiers Delight Natural Environment Area that we so valiantly strive to protect and conserve! Chromite, first discovered in Maryland and mined at the Choate chromium mine at Soldiers Delight NEA in the 1800s, becomes the official Maryland state mineral effective TODAY!!

Look What We Found!

jeanworthleymptoutdoorsmarylandscreengrab02.jpgOur SDCI webmaster recently discovered this gem of a program featuring our founder, Jean Worthley, as she walks through the Soldiers Delight habitat filming an episode in the summer of 1978 for Maryland Public Television's Outdoors Maryland series. The video has been graciously provided for our use by Maryland Public Television and the University of Maryland's Maryland Public Television records, 0087-MMC, Special Collections and University Archives. Victory For Soldiers Delight NEA on Zoning Issue

Serpentine TrailIt is with immense satisfaction and gratitude that Soldiers Delight Conservation, Inc. announces that SDCI was victorious this week in convincing Baltimore County District 4 Councilman Julian Jones to vote no to up-zoning a 4.5-acre parcel adjacent to SDNEA from Rural Conservation to Business Major. It was a hard-fought battle and there are several to thank.

Say "NO" to Zoning Change Request Adjacent to SDNEA!

flyerrejulianjonescommunitymeetingrerockdale08-20-24.jpgSoldiers Delight Conservation, Inc., the Friends Group for Soldiers Delight Natural Environment Area, is strongly opposed to a zoning change request by Rockdale Towing Company to expand its commercial/industrial footprint onto land adjacent to the northern side of our sensitive habitat.
